There IS a model for adult training. The US Military uses it; it's called "Systems Approach to Training." In the civil world, I believe it's called "Instructional Systems Development. It's a 5 phase continuous process:

Analyze---Design---Develop---Implement

with Evaluation being a constant overwatch of each step.

 

Here is an overview sheet, with a pointer to a manual, that the Marine Corps uses...
